Brendan Hamill is a 33-year-old football player who plays as a defender for Melbourne Victory, born on September 18, 1992, who is right-footed. Brendan Hamill's career has also included time at Mohun Bagan SG, Melbourne Victory, Western United FC, Western Sydney Wanderers FC, Seongnam FC, Gangwon FC, and Melbourne City FC.

On the international stage, Brendan Hamill has represented Australia U20.

Throughout their career, Brendan Hamill has won 3 titles: Australia Cup (2021) with Melbourne Victory, AFC Champions League Elite (2014) with Western Sydney Wanderers FC, and Indian Super League (2022/2023) with Mohun Bagan SG.
